Abstract

The primary purpose of the present paper is to investigate the behavior of bubbles all over a porous friction facing in a wet clutch, since this behavior might affect the performance of the wet clutch significantly. There in still much to be learned about the extent and location of occurrence of cavitation phenomenon in actual coupling systems, and it is one of the most important unknowns in the study of the wet clutch engagement mechanism. The observed features of bubbles arising from a oil film were recorded, and provided considerable insight into the possibility of occurrence of cavitation. Moreover, the relationship between the cavitation phenomena and frictional torque was elucidated and is discussed. The effect of friction paper porosity and applied load on the cavitation development were also experimentally studied.
